Overall sentiment in these reviews is strongly positive. Multiple reviewers repeatedly praise the dining, staff, activities, and general atmosphere; phrases such as "great food choices," "delicious offerings," "friendly staff," "lots of activities," and "home-like environment" appear throughout and indicate consistent resident satisfaction. Several reviewers explicitly state they are happy to live at Harbor Village, with comments like "love it here," "glad I came here," and "highly recommend," which point to a generally favorable experience across newcomers and longer-term residents alike.
Dining is one of the most frequently mentioned strengths. Reviewers describe the food as both varied and tasty, and dining appears to be a notable driver of resident satisfaction. At least one comment offered a practical suggestion about meal timing and portions (preferring a heavier lunch and lighter dinner), which suggests that while the quality and variety are appreciated, there is interest in small service adjustments to better align with resident preferences.
Staff and care quality are also strong themes. Reviewers consistently call staff friendly and helpful; multiple summaries emphasize good, attentive care and positive interactions with employees. There is evidence of responsiveness when problems occur — for example, an off-track eye medication issue was identified, corrected, and notification was properly given — which suggests operational accountability. Memory care is singled out as having shown improvement, and the presence of a nearby advanced care building is noted as a benefit for access to higher-level services when needed.
Activities and social life receive positive attention: reviewers mention lots of activities and entertainment, contributing to a lively, engaging environment. The facility's atmosphere is described as home-like, and that sense of comfort appears to contribute to overall resident well-being and satisfaction.
Facilities and management present a mixed but generally positive picture. The director's long tenure (22 years) is highlighted and likely contributes to perceived stability and continuity in leadership. At the same time, maintenance issues awaiting repair are an identifiable downside mentioned by multiple reviewers; this indicates some operational or facilities maintenance follow-through could be improved. There is one reference that could be read as a privacy/safety concern, but it is framed such that the issue was not ongoing (and other comments emphasize privacy being respected), so this appears to be isolated rather than systemic.
In summary, Harbor Village receives high marks for dining, staff demeanor and responsiveness, active programming, and an overall comfortable, home-like environment. The facility's link to an advanced care building and apparent improvements in memory care are additional positives. The main actionable concerns are relatively narrow: timely completion of maintenance/repairs, careful attention to medication administration to avoid isolated errors, and consideration of resident preferences around meal timing/portioning. Given the preponderance of positive comments and explicit recommendations, the reviews paint Harbor Village as a well-regarded senior living option with a few targeted operational areas that, if addressed, could further strengthen resident satisfaction.
